  • The Experience 2017

All is set for the 12 edition of the annual gospel concert, “The Experience.” The Experience provides a rallying ground for worshippers to praise, dance and rejoice freely in a conducive and Spirit-filled atmosphere.

ADVERTISEMENT

Date: Friday, December 1st, 2017.Time: 7 pm till dawn.Venue: Tafawa Balewa Square, Onikan, Lagos.

  • Lagos Street Carnival

Following the success of the Lagos Street Party in December 2016, described as one of the most colourful event held in Lagos.

The Carnival, a one day event, will be held on the 3 of December, 2017 at Oba Akran Road, Ikeja with an impressive lineup of engaging activities scheduled to run from 12.00 noon to 12.00 midnight.

  • Mr Eazi's in Sango Ota ''Life is Eazi Detty Rave''

Mr Eazi the current next rated artists is going to have his first headline concert  in Sango Ota. After Touring around the world this year, Mr Eazi brings the Detty Rave experience to Nigeria and it begins at Sango Ota, where he was raised, He will be performing alongside Small Doctor and Jaywon.

Date: December 2, 2017

ADVERTISEMENT

Time: 5pm

Venue: The Palms Shopping mall, Sango Ota.
